That's the engine. I don't see how a turbo could sputter. The distributor and the turbo are not physically connected nor does one dictate how the other one operates. A turbo will not cause an engine to backfire but a mistimed engine will. Coupled with the fact that you only have a basemap set for a certain configuration, every time you knuckleheads monekyed around with the boost controller you threw off the MAP.

That's my story and I'm sticking to it unless some else can explain it differently in a way that makes sense. Get a real EMS. Get the car tuned.
